Hendricks County Job Description
Title: Office Manager
FLSA Status: Non-Exempt
Department: Engineering/Facilities
Supervisor: County Engineer/Facilities Manager
PURPOSE OF POSITION:
Incumbent manages the budgetary functions of the Engineering Department and of the Facilities Department. Supervises the workload of the secretary/receptionist position and provides assistance to the County Engineer, Facilities Manager, Assistant Engineer, and Assistant Facilities Manager.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Provides direction to the secretary/receptionist, including training, workflow and guidance when needed.
- Maintains and updates employee attendance records.
- Prepares bi-weekly payroll, maintains payroll records and submits pay vouchers to the Auditor’s Office.
- Maintains records of accounts for Engineering Department, Facilities Department, Cumulative Capital fund, E.D.I.T fund, Wheel Tax fund, and new project bond funds; also various Board of County Commissioner’ accounts as directed.
- Prepares claim vouchers for the Engineering Department accounts, Facilities Department accounts, Cumulative Capital accounts, E.D.I.T fund accounts, new project bond funds, Wheel Tax funds, and various Board of County Commissioner’s accounts as directed. Updates these budget line-items balances and submits claims to the Auditor’s Office
- Reviews and verifies all vendor invoices and maintains computer bookkeeping of such invoices.
- Updates database to track monies spent on individual projects and buildings.
- Types a variety of documents and forms including Requests for Proposals, Requests for Quotes, Notice to Bidders, bid specifications, land descriptions, budget forms and road mileage forms and right-of-way documents.
- Prepares a variety of correspondences.
- Assists the public in locating information on the GIS system or other county records as needed.
- Maintains and updates departmental web pages.
- Assists in ordering supplies and materials for departmental needs and/or operating procedures.

EDUCATION AND Q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S:
- Previous management/supervisory experience
- Ability to coordinate workload of others
- Proficient computer skills, experience with data base and general office programs
- Ability to work independently and make sound business decisions
- Strong bookkeeping skills
- Attention to detail
- Good organization skills
- High school diploma or GED
- Proficient knowledge of general office practices, such as filing, record keeping, phone etiquette, etc.
- Strong math aptitude
- Ability to effectively and tactfully deal with other people
RESPONSIBILITY:
Incumbent is responsible for all budgetary work completed in the Engineering Department and in the Facilities Department. Incumbent works independently and must use discretion and sound judgment in maintaining budgetary needs of several different funds. Errors in work can have adverse effects on the office and on the proper functioning of the departments and/or the county.
WORKING RELATIONSHIPS:
Working relationships are with supervisor, associates in same department, other county departments, various contractors, consultants, vendors, and the general public for the purpose of providing factual information.
WORKING CONDITIONS AND PHYSICAL DEMANDS:
Work is performed in a standard office environment.
